  Process for the preparation of a disazo dye. The process described in the main patent gives a disazo dye which dissolves in organic solvents with a brownish yellow color when p-aminoazobenzene is diazotized and the diazo compound is coupled with p-isohexylphenol.



  As has now also been found, a dye with very similar properties is obtained if the monoazo dye, obtained by coupling diazoated aniline with aminohydroquinone dimethyl ether, is further diazotized and the diazo compound is coupled with p-isohexylphenol.

         Example: 25.7 parts of the monoazo dye obtained by coupling diazotized aniline with amino hydroquinone dimethyl ether, with addition of 60 parts of hydrochloric acid, 12 'B6, are filtered in a known manner with 6.9 parts of sodium nitrite the diazo solution and leaves it at 0 to dissolve 17.8 parts of p-isohexylphenol in 250 parts of sodium hydroxide solution,

   containing 6 parts of sodium hydroxide and about 8 parts of an emulsifying agent. While the diazo solution is being added, 40 parts of a 10% sodium hydroxide solution are gradually added. After the coupling has ended, the dye is completed as usual. It colors organic solvents lightfast red-brown.

PATENT CLAIM: Process for the preparation of a disazo dye, characterized in that the monoazo dye, obtained by coupling diazotized aniline with amino hydroquinone dimethyl ether, is further diazotized and the diazo compound is coupled with p-isohexyl phenol. The dye stains organic solvents lightfast red-brown.
